§ 12-30-7-40 — Health center board of managers; prosecution and defense of suits

Text
The board of managers may prosecute and
defend suits in its own name. A suit may be brought against the board
of managers in any court with jurisdiction in the county. A notice or
summons concerning a suit against the board of managers shall be
served upon the administrator.
[Pre-1992 Revision Citation: 12-4-6-15 part.]
Free access — add to your briefcase to read the full text and ask questions with AI
Legislative History
As added by P.L.2-1992, SEC.24.
